Output ecf3d24f69ed4617a272f0aa17e0fcb0867e075d78c46acc44bd26725f69f892:0

value
15673
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b7a66289e037cc962fdefaa3deea7026a304122 OP_EQUALVERIFY OP_CHECKSIG
address
16RVVki4oEH3rksuor4QohikMyBH3kzdMh
transaction
ecf3d24f69ed4617a272f0aa17e0fcb0867e075d78c46acc44bd26725f69f892
confirmations
361924
spent
true